高温干燥催青条件对温敏性蚕品种胚胎发育生理生化影响的探讨

摘    要:将温敏性蚕品种在高温干燥的条件下催青 ,结果水分的散失较常温常湿催青大 ,卵内糖元、氨基酸含量较常温常湿低 ,SOD、CAT酶活性前期高于常温常湿 ,而转青时则相反。认为高温干燥条件催青对蚕卵呼吸强度有抑制的影响。

Biochemical Analysis of Temperature-sensitive Silkworm Eggs Under High Temperature and Low Humidity Incubation Condition

Abstract:When temperature sensitive silkworm eggs were incubated under high temperature and low humidity, moisture of the eggs were loss more fast ,content of glycogen and amino acids in the eggs were lower than that under normal condition.The activity of superoxide dehydratase,catalase were increased before prophase whereas decreased at bluishing stage.The high temperature and low humidity condition had an inhibitory effect on the respiratory of the temperature sensitive silkworm embryo.
